Scott Edelman has published nearly 100 short stories in magazines such as Analog, PostScripts, The Twilight Zone, and Dark Discoveries, and in anthologies such as The Solaris Book of New Science Fiction: Volume Three, Crossroads: Southern Tales of the Fantastic, Once Upon a Galaxy, Moon Shots, Mars Probes, and Forbidden Planets. His collection of zombie fiction What Will Come After was a finalist for both the Stoker Award and the Shirley Jackson Award. His science fiction short fiction has been collected in What We Still Talk About. He is also the author of the Lambda Award-nominated novel The Gift. He has been a Bram Stoker Award finalist eight times, in the categories of Short Story and Long Fiction.
Stranded time travelers. Alien archeologists. Angst-ridden robots. And a universe-saving songwriter named… Randy Newman. (Really.) You'll meet them all (and more) between the covers of What We Still Talk About, gathering Scott Edelman's best science fiction short stories from the past thirty years.Visit our eventual robot children, for whom we have become nothing more than a myth, as they struggle to understand what it means to be made of flesh.
Travel with the last man on the Moon as he gets a chance to restore Earth's space-faring future. (But at what cost?)
And discover squabbling posthumans so powerful they can rebuild planets on a whim… but are clueless when it comes to mending a broken heart.
When tomorrow finally comes, these eleven tales will be What We Still Talk About.
